Alert: SlimShelf image-size regression. This fires when a container image built by the Brickoven pipeline exceeds the slimming budget (usually means someone added a fat base layer or skipped the prune stage). It's noisy but worth checking — bloated images slow every deploy. Compare the layer diff against the last green build and revert the offending Dockerfile change. If the budget itself looks wrong, ping the platform crew.

alerts address for kafof-bagag: kasael@olvarqdyn.corp

Hey reviewers — rendering the dashboard templates in Quillpress takes ~900ms on warm cache, which is way worse than the 120ms we saw before the Larchfield refactor. Profiling points at the partial resolver re-parsing includes on every pass instead of memoizing. Repro: open any template with 10+ nested partials and toggle preview. Tamsin's draft fix adds a parse cache keyed by template hash. Please review the diff against the staging build. The trace token from the profiling run is pasted below.

session token of hahop-yahif = htk31_138eb45c7d40b38b91415eca52da01d

## Ticket: Mailer env broken on prod-2

The Givenhart donation-receipt mailer is failing on prod-2. `MAILER_FROM` and `RECEIPT_TEMPLATE_DIR` were missing after last night's host rebuild; both restored. Receipts still queue because the relay credential is absent. On-call: edit the env file and add the relay credential on the line immediately after this note.

vault entry, fadup-tagag: RELAY_SECRET8=2fd92179

- [ ] Leaked-FD sweep complete before key ceremony. Run the Fennelgate descriptor audit on all three signer hosts; count must match baseline within ±2. Any unexplained open handle to the HSM socket blocks the ceremony — no exceptions. Kendrick's tooling logs offenders to the ceremony ledger; attach the report to the release record. Once the sweep is clean and witnessed, the quorum custodian unseals the signing partition using the passphrase that follows.

strongbox words: ralax-sileth-queniel-zorvan-drumir-gordor-kasok-julox-fenwyn-gormir-quenath-fraiel-ralys-fenath